Output 75f8ccd14d4de33f01df2e5536e6bf53cda2dfa1e82f2a809c03440db11fb824:152

value
81539
script pubkey
OP_0 OP_PUSHBYTES_32 3396275043cb528aa2d7f4ae115cb66b183e921e0a8992fa1577c7c37f98049c
address
bc1qxwtzw5zredfg4gkh7jhpzh9kdvvrays7p2ye97s4wlruxlucqjwqhmnuuk
transaction
75f8ccd14d4de33f01df2e5536e6bf53cda2dfa1e82f2a809c03440db11fb824
spent
true